3D Printing in Dental Surgery



To enhance the field of dental surgery, you can check out the subtopic of 3D printing in oral surgery. This cutting-edge innovation has the possible to transform the method dental doctors run and deal with patients. Here are 4 key methods which 3D printing is shaping the area:

- ** Personalized Surgical Guides **: 3D printing enables the creation of very precise and patient-specific surgical guides, improving the accuracy and performance of treatments.

- ** Implant Prosthetics **: With 3D printing, oral cosmetic surgeons can develop tailored dental implant prosthetics that flawlessly fit a patient's special composition, causing far better end results and patient complete satisfaction.

- ** Bone Grafting **: 3D printing allows the manufacturing of patient-specific bone grafts, reducing the need for standard implanting strategies and improving recovery and recuperation time.

- ** Education and Educating **: 3D printing can be made use of to create sensible surgical models for academic purposes, enabling oral cosmetic surgeons to exercise complicated treatments prior to doing them on individuals.

With its prospective to improve accuracy, customization, and training, 3D printing is an exciting growth in the field of dental surgery.

Minimally Intrusive Techniques



To further progress the field of oral surgery, welcome the potential of minimally invasive techniques that can considerably profit both surgeons and people alike.

Minimally intrusive methods are revolutionizing the field by lowering surgical trauma, decreasing post-operative pain, and speeding up the healing process. These methods entail utilizing smaller sized incisions and specialized tools to carry out treatments with accuracy and effectiveness.

By using sophisticated imaging modern technology, such as cone beam of light calculated tomography (CBCT), doctors can accurately prepare and implement surgeries with minimal invasiveness.

In addition, using lasers in dental surgery allows for accurate cells cutting and coagulation, resulting in reduced blood loss and minimized recovery time.

With minimally invasive strategies, clients can experience quicker healing, reduced scarring, and boosted results, making it a necessary facet of the future of dental surgery.
